防止扒CSS的方法有很多,以下是一些建議:
1、混淆CSS代碼:將CSS代碼混淆,可以增加扒取難度,可以使用一些在線(xiàn)工具將CSS代碼混淆,或者手動(dòng)修改代碼,使其難以閱讀和理解。
2、壓縮CSS代碼:將CSS代碼壓縮,可以減小文件大小,提高網(wǎng)頁(yè)加載速度,同時(shí)也可以增加扒取難度,可以使用一些在線(xiàn)工具將CSS代碼壓縮,或者手動(dòng)刪除冗余的代碼。
3、使用CSS預(yù)處理器:CSS預(yù)處理器可以將CSS代碼轉(zhuǎn)換為更易于閱讀和理解的格式,同時(shí)也可以提供一些有用的功能,如變量、嵌套和函數(shù)等,使用CSS預(yù)處理器可以增加扒取難度,因?yàn)樾枰~外的步驟來(lái)理解和解析預(yù)處理后的代碼。
4、隱藏CSS代碼:將CSS代碼隱藏在HTML代碼中,可以使其更難以被扒取,可以使用一些技巧來(lái)隱藏CSS代碼,如使用注釋、空格和特殊字符等。
需要注意的是,以上方法只是增加扒取難度的措施,并不能完全防止扒取,在實(shí)際應(yīng)用中,應(yīng)該綜合考慮多種方法,以提高網(wǎng)站的安全性和穩(wěn)定性,也需要定期對(duì)網(wǎng)站進(jìn)行安全審計(jì)和更新維護(hù),以確保網(wǎng)站的安全和穩(wěn)定運(yùn)行。